Turning Point, moving forward without Charlie Kirk, makes first return to Utah since his killing

Summary

Thousands gathered at Utah State University to honor Charlie Kirk, founder of Turning Point USA, during the group's first event in Utah since his assassination. The event had tight security, with attendees and speakers emphasizing continuing Kirk's mission. The gathering featured prominent conservative figures and urged young people to engage politically.

Key Facts

  • The event was held at Utah State University, two hours from where Charlie Kirk was killed on September 10.
  • Kirk was assassinated on a college campus while answering student questions.
  • A non-explosive device found earlier on the Logan campus was deemed not a threat.
  • Security at the event included a heavy police presence, metal detectors, and drones.
  • Turning Point USA plans to continue its mission without Kirk, who was a major figure in their events.
  • The gathering included notable conservative speakers and encouraged young voters to engage with conservatism.
  • Attendees wore "MAGA" hats and carried signs honoring Kirk.
